Grayson, Georgia vs. Gainesville, Georgia

Cost of Living Comparison

The cost of living in Gainesville, Georgia is 10.9% cheaper than Grayson, Georgia.

You would need a salary of $44,551 in Gainesville, Georgia to maintain the standard of living you have in Grayson, Georgia.
Comparison highlights
• Overall, Gainesville, Georgia is cheaper than Grayson, Georgia
• Median Home Cost is the biggest factor in the cost of living difference.
Median Home Cost
19% cheaper in Gainesville
than in Grayson, Georgia
